Hi team,

Before I hand off the 3.2 release, please note the humidity sensor drift reported on Verdana controllers in the Elmbrook trial site. Drift exceeds 4% after roughly ten days of continuous operation; firmware 3.2.1 adds an automatic recalibration cycle every 72 hours. Support should advise growers to install 3.2.1 and trigger a manual recalibration once. The hotfix bundle must be verified before distribution, so I'm including the signing key used for the 3.2.1 packages below.

release key, fahof-yagap: bky3_m5d

New folks: the Fennwick cluster intermittently fails DNS lookups for the billing resolver, roughly once per hour under load. We believe it's a cache eviction race in the Orval sidecar, not upstream. Before debugging, capture the resolver logs and the sidecar's cache stats together, since timing matters. The full investigation history, reproduction script, and current mitigation are documented on the internal page below.

dashboard of yahaf-kawep = https://grafana.nelvrocorp.internal/spaces/projects/spaces/364313bfe15e

Ticket #4412 — Vault locked during font vendoring. While vendoring the Grelsby Sans family into the Quillmark build, the asset vault auto-locked after three failed checkouts. New contractors: do not retry; repeated attempts extend the lockout. Instead, unlock it yourself using the recovery passphrase kept on file for this vault, shown below.

recovery phrase for fajeg-kawep: druix-gorius-briax-ulaeth-fraox-lammir-pelox-jormir-pelwyn-julir

**Q: How do I open the first-aid room on Level 2?**

The first-aid room at Farrowgate Plaza must remain locked at all times to protect supplies and privacy. Reception staff may open it for any injured person or trained first-aider without prior approval. Log every entry in the incident book immediately afterwards. The door keypad accepts the code below.

door code, tajof-kageg: bdg-QVDCE-3

## Ownership

The Swiftpin address autocomplete widget is owned by the Checkout Experience team at Norholm Digital. Source lives in `widgets/swiftpin/`; suggestion ranking logic is upstream and out of scope here. Changes to the dropdown UI or debounce settings need an owner-approved review before release. For anything else — questions, bugs, handoffs — go straight to the maintainer named below.

account owner for tafog-tajeg: Holix Frador